Максимальная потенциальная задержка первого ввода (FID) — это одна из метрик, отслеживаемых в разделе «Производительность» отчета Lighthouse. Каждая метрика отражает определенный аспект скорости загрузки страницы.
Lighthouse отображает максимальный потенциал FID в миллисекундах:
Что измеряет максимальный потенциал FID
Max Potential FID измеряет наихудшую задержку первого ввода , с которой могут столкнуться ваши пользователи. Задержка первого ввода измеряет время с момента, когда пользователь впервые взаимодействует с вашим сайтом, например, нажимает кнопку, до момента, когда браузер фактически может отреагировать на это взаимодействие.
Lighthouse вычисляет Max Potential FID, находя продолжительность самой длинной задачи после First Contentful Paint . Задачи перед первой контентной отрисовкой исключаются, поскольку маловероятно, что пользователь попытается взаимодействовать с вашей страницей до того, как какой-либо контент будет отображен на экране, что и измеряет первая контентная отрисовка.
Как Lighthouse определяет ваш максимальный потенциальный балл FID
Ваш показатель Max Potential FID представляет собой сравнение максимального потенциального времени FID вашей страницы и максимального потенциального времени FID для реальных веб-сайтов на основе данных из HTTP-архива . Например, если ваш показатель Max Potential FID в Lighthouse зеленый, это означает, что ваша страница работает лучше, чем 90% реальных веб-сайтов.
В этой таблице показано, как интерпретировать ваш показатель Max Potential FID:
Максимальное потенциальное время ПИД (в миллисекундах) | Цветовое кодирование |
---|---|
0–130 | Зеленый (быстро) |
130-250 | Оранжевый (умеренный) |
Более 250 | Красный (медленный) |
Как улучшить свой показатель Max Potential FID
Если вы пытаетесь существенно улучшить свой показатель Max Potential FID, см. раздел «Как улучшить показатель TTI» . Стратегии значительного улучшения Max Potential FID во многом такие же, как и стратегии улучшения TTI.
Если вы хотите конкретно оптимизировать показатель Max Potential FID, вам необходимо сократить продолжительность самых длительных задач, поскольку именно это технически измеряет Max Potential FID. Стратегия «Простой до срочного» — один из способов сделать это.
Как собирать данные поля FID
Измерение Маяком максимального потенциала FID представляет собой лабораторные данные . Чтобы собирать реальные данные FID, когда пользователи загружают ваши страницы, используйте библиотеку Google First Input Delay . После сбора данных FID вы можете сообщить об этом как о событии в предпочитаемый вами инструмент аналитики.
Поскольку FID измеряет момент первого взаимодействия реальных пользователей с вашей страницей, он по своей сути более изменчив, чем типичные показатели производительности. См. раздел «Анализ и составление отчетов по данным FID», чтобы получить инструкции по оценке собираемых вами данных FID.
Как улучшить общий показатель производительности
Если у вас нет конкретной причины сосредоточиться на определенном показателе, обычно лучше сосредоточиться на улучшении общего показателя производительности.
Используйте раздел «Диагностика» отчета Lighthouse, чтобы определить, какие улучшения будут иметь наибольшую ценность для вашей страницы. Чем более значимой является возможность, тем больший эффект она окажет на ваш показатель производительности. Например, на следующем снимке экрана Lighthouse показано, что устранение ресурсов, блокирующих рендеринг, приведет к наибольшему улучшению:
См. «Аудит производительности» , чтобы узнать, как использовать возможности, указанные в вашем отчете Lighthouse.